用javascript實(shí)現(xiàn)簡(jiǎn)單計(jì)算器
本文實(shí)例為大家分享了javascript實(shí)現(xiàn)簡(jiǎn)單計(jì)算器的具體代碼,供大家參考,具體內(nèi)容如下
設(shè)計(jì)一個(gè)簡(jiǎn)單的計(jì)算器

代碼
<body> <a>第一個(gè)數(shù)</a> <input type='test' value='' /><br/> <a>第二個(gè)數(shù)</a> <input type='test' value='' /><br/> <button onclick='cal(’+’)'>+</button> <button onclick='cal(’-’)'>-</button> <button onclick='cal(’*’)'>*</button> <button onclick='cal(’/’)'>/</button><br/> <a>計(jì)算結(jié)果</a> <input type='test' value='' /> <script type='text/javascript'> // function add() { // console.log(’add’); // var inputObj1 = document.getElementById(’inputId1’); // var inputObj2 = document.getElementById(’inputId2’); // var result = parseInt(inputObj1.value) + parseInt(inputObj2.value); // var resultObj = document.getElementById(’result’); // resultObj.value = result; // console.log(result); // } function cal(type) { var inputObj1 = document.getElementById(’inputId1’); var inputObj2 = document.getElementById(’inputId2’); switch(type){ case ’+’: var result = parseInt(inputObj1.value) + parseInt(inputObj2.value); break; case ’-’: var result = parseInt(inputObj1.value) - parseInt(inputObj2.value); break; case ’*’: var result = parseInt(inputObj1.value) * parseInt(inputObj2.value); break; case ’/’: var result = parseInt(inputObj1.value) / parseInt(inputObj2.value); break; } var resultObj = document.getElementById(’resultId’); resultObj.value = result; } </script> </body></html>
以上就是本文的全部?jī)?nèi)容,希望對(duì)大家的學(xué)習(xí)有所幫助,也希望大家多多支持好吧啦網(wǎng)。
相關(guān)文章:

網(wǎng)公網(wǎng)安備